Connectez-vous en local sur votre raspberry ou par SSH avec l'utilisateur pi. Vous pouvez aussi prendre n'importe quel utilisateur avec les droits sudo.

Nous allons installer ownCloud version 5.0.5 et utiliser notre carte SD pour le stockage de données. Pré-requis :
  • Avoir un serveur web fonctionnel

Installation d’owncloud

Téléchargement et installation des dépendances pour ownCloud :
sudo apt-get install php5-json php5-gd php5-sqlite curl libcurl3 libcurl3-dev php5-curl php5-common php-xml-parser sqlite
Téléchargement d'ownCloud :
sudo wget http://download.owncloud.org/community/owncloud-5.0.5.tar.bz2
Décompression de l'archive ownCloud :
sudo tar -vxjf owncloud-5.0.5.tar.bz2
Installation d'ownCloud dans le répertoire www :
sudo mv owncloud /var/www
Nous changeons les droits pour l'utilisateur www-data et le groupe www-data
sudo chown -R www-data:www-data /var/www/owncloud
ownCloud est maintenant correctement installé !. Allez dans votre navigateur internet favoris et tapez dans la barre d’adresse l’ip du raspberry comme ceci :
dans mon cas :
http://192.168.1.21/owncloud

(Facultatif) Changement du dossier de stockage des données :

Création d'un nouveau répertoire de stockage à la racine du dossier utilisateur :
mkdir ~/data
Nous donnons les droits a l'utilisateur www-data et au groupe www-data d'utiliser le dossier data :
sudo chown -R www-data:www-data /home/pi/data

Attention

Si vous souhaitez utiliser une clé USB ou un point de montage SMB, CIFS etc, vous ne pourrez plus naviguer dans se dossier, car seul l’utilisateur : www-data et le groupe www-data y on accès.

Ce tutoriel ne fonctionne plus ? Il reste des coquilles dans le code ou des erreurs typographiques ? Vous souhaitez proposer une amélioration de ce tutoriel ? Merci de me contacter par email à l'adresse suivante : [email protected], merci pour votre aide.